This project includes the repairs to the existing exterior stairs at each end of the lodge guest room buildings which were originally constructed in the 1960’s and have suffered deterioration due to exposure of reinforcing steel and embedded metals. The stairs will be repaired by a complete removal of all precast stair treads, replacing those with new precast treads. All existing steel support members shall be cleaned of all existing paint sandblasted and recoated with new high performance paint. All existing hand rails shall be removed, repaired, cleaned and repainted. All railing posts to be sent into new precast stair treads shall be repaired prior to reinstallation.

The project will consist of installing drainage control and closing three portals in the edge of the woods behind a residential area and livestock field. A 5 feet high keystone block wall with retaining wall subdrain will be installed behind the Clayton Christian residence.
All material excavated from the portal closure activities, wall construction, and subdrain construction will be wasted in the livestock field behind the Gregory Woods residence.
Three collapsed portals are located along the treeline. These portals will be opened and a wildlife closure (AMLPC9) placed in each of these.
No stream crossings will be required during construction activities.

Construct a dry stone fence along a portion of Old Frankfort Pike in Lexington, KY which is designed to mimic an existing dry stone fence found on the property opposite of Old Frankfort Pike. Work items shall include the construction of approximately 708 linear feet of dry stone fence, construction staking, demolition of existing retaining wall portion, earthwork, sediment and erosion control measures, and site restoration.
